Está en la página 1de 8

U C E N M

Universidad Cristiana Evangélica Nuevo Milenio

Nombre: Aristides Roldan Maradiaga Fuentes

Nº De cuenta: 118500090

Carrera: Ingeniería en Sistemas

Asignatura: Organización de archivos

Tema: Tipos de sistemas de archivos.

Catedrático: Lic. Mariam Morales

Fecha de entrega: 05 noviembre de 2022


Introducción

Un Sistema de Archivos es un método para el almacenamiento y organización


de archivos de computadoras y los datos que estos contienen, para hacer más
fácil la tarea encontrarlos y accederlos. Los Sistemas de Archivos son usados
en dispositivos de almacenamiento como Discos Duros y CD-ROM e involucran
el mantenimiento de la localización física de los archivos. un Sistema de
Archivos es un conjunto de tipo de datos abstractos que son implementados
para el almacenamiento, la organización jerárquica, la manipulación, el acceso,
el direccionamiento y la recuperación de datos. Los Sistemas de Archivos
comparten mucho en común con la tecnología de las bases de datos. El
software del Sistema de archivos se encarga de organizar los archivos (que
suelen estar segmentados físicamente en pequeños bloques de pocos bytes) y
directorios, manteniendo un registro de qué bloques pertenecen a qué archivos,
qué bloques no se han utilizado y las direcciones físicas de cada bloque.
Contestar las siguientes preguntas.
1. ¿Cuáles son las características de las unidades de almacenamiento
secundario?
 Capacidad de almacenaje.
 No se pierde información a falta de alimentación.
 Altas velocidades de transferencia de información.
 Mismo formato de almacenamiento que en memoria principal.
 Siempre es independiente del CPU y de la memoria primaria.

2. ¿Cuáles son los tipos de almacenamiento secundario?


 Registros del procesador.
 Memoria cache.
 Memoria RAM.
 Disco duro.
 Copias de seguridad.

3. ¿Que son las unidades de almacenamiento secundario?


R// Permite que la cantidad de datos que puede tratar un programa no
este limitado por el tamaño de la memoria principal.

4. ¿Cuáles son las tres formas más modernas de almacenar


información en las unidades secundarias de almacenaje?
 Almacenamientos ópticos. (CD-ROM, DVD-ROM, CD-R, DVD-
RAM, CD-RW) etc.
 Almacenamiento magneto-óptico. (Disco Zip, Floptical, Minidisc).

 Almacenamiento de estado sólido. (Memoria USB, Tarjetas de


memoria,

5. ¿Cuáles son las dos principales categorías técnicas de


almacenamiento secundario?
unidades de disco duro (HDD) y discos de estado sólido (SSD).
6. ¿Qué es un almacenamiento magnético?
R// El almacenamiento magnético es una forma de almacenamiento no
volátil. Esto significa que los datos no se pierden cuando el dispositivo
de almacenamiento no está encendido. Esto contrasta con el
almacenamiento volátil, que normalmente se utiliza para la memoria
principal de un sistema informático. El almacenamiento volátil requiere
una fuente de alimentación constante: cuando se apaga un sistema
informático, se pierden los datos.

7. ¿Qué es un almacenamiento óptico?


R// Es una unidad electro-mecánica que puede guardar y recuperar (leer
y escribir) la información en un medio de disco especial con un láser.
8. Realice un breve resumen sobre los dispositivos de
almacenamiento Externo.
R// Los dispositivos de almacenamiento externos podrían ser
denominados dispositivos de entrada-salidas, ya que permiten al usuario
no solo el hecho de guardar la información que deseamos, sino que
también nos permiten tener acceso a la información que ya tenía el
dispositivo, los dispositivos de almacenamiento son caracterizados por
ser los encargados de guardar nuestra información mientras hacemos
uso de la computadora.
9. Calcular el tiempo de espera, el tiempo de retorno y tiempo medio
de espera si aplicamos el algoritmo FCFS suponiendo que llegan en
el mismo instante en el siguiente orden: P1, P2, P3.
Realizar los mismos cálculos suponiendo que llegan en el siguiente
orden: P2, P3, P1.
Tiempo de espera: P2=7; P3=10; P1=0
Tiempo de retorno: P2=7; P3=10; P1=24
T. espera Medio: (7+10+0) /3 =
5.6
Productividad: 3/24 = 0.125

10. Explique los diferentes Algoritmos de planificación FCFS, SJF,


SRTF, Round Robind y de ejemplos de cada uno.
R// Algoritmos FCFS (Primero en llegar, Primero en ser servido)
Es un algoritmo nonpreemptive, pues una ves que el CPU es asignado a
un proceso, este lo mantiene hasta que espontáneamente lo suelta, ya
sea porque el proceso finalizo o por algún requerimiento de E/S.
- Es un algoritmo más simple de implementar.
- La cola de listo se gestiona como una cola FIFO (Firs Input Firs
Output)
- Muy sensible al orden de llegada de los procesos/hilos
- Puede producir grandes tiempos de espera.

Algoritmo SJF (Primero al más corto)


Es decir, el trabajo más corto se ejecuta primero. Este algoritmo
asigna la CPU al trabajo que requiere menor tiempo de proceso.
La dificulta reside en saber cuál de los procesos en espera de ser
ejecutado tendrá menor tiempo de proceso, para ello se emplean
algoritmos de predicción que calculan el siguiente tiempo de
ejecución de un proceso como medida exponencial de los tiempos
de las ultimas ejecuciones de esa parte del código.
Características:
- Entra en CPU el proceso con la ráfaga de más breve
- Minimiza el tiempo de espera medio
- Riesgo de inanición de los procesos/hilos de larga duración.
- Se pueden estimar las próximas ráfagas de CPU de los procesos/hilos
según su historia reciente.
Versión expulsiva (SRTF): el proceso en CPU es desalojo si llega a la cola un
procesador/hilo con duración más corta (SRTF): primero se trata el proceso de
tiempo restante menor).
Algoritmos SRTF
Es similar al SJF, con la diferencia de que si un proceso pasa listo se
activa el dispatcher para ver si es más corto que lo que pueda por
ejecutar del proceso en ejecución. Si es así, el proceso en ejecución
pasa listo y su tiempo de estimación se decremento con el tiempo que
ha estado ejecutándose.
En SRTF se penaliza a las ráfagas (como en SJF). Un punto débil de
este algoritmo se evidencia cuando una ráfaga muy corta suspende a
otra un poco más larga, siendo más larga la del planificador. Trabajos
cortos.

Características:
 De los procesos que están esperando para usar la CPU, srtf lleva
a ejecución el proceso al que le reste tiempo para terminar.
 Los empates se dirimen mediante FIFO / FCFS.
Ejemplo:

Algoritmo Round Robin (Turno rotatorio – circular)


Características.
 Adecuado para implementar tiempo compartido.
 Corresponde a FCFS con expropiación
 Cada proceso/hilo dispone de un cuanto de tiempo máximo q
 La cola de listos se gestiona como una cola FIFO
 Se usa en sistema interactivos
 Evita o reduce el efecto convoy
 Si hay proceso, cada uno obtiene 1/n del tiempo de la CPU en
intervalos de q unidades, como máximo.
Ejemplo:

También podría gustarte